Replacing front oil seal on 23hp Kawasaki from John Deere 737

#1

D

dam1914

Can the front oil seal be changed without disassembling the block? For example, with the flywheel off, can the old seal simply be extracted, and the new one inserted?


#2

C

chance123

If you have a clear path, I don't see why not. Watch out for possible snap ring. Just don't mark up the crank shaft. If you don't have a seal remover, and providing your seal does not have a metal shell, you can poke a hole in the old one, screw in a small sheet metal screw in the hole and pull on that screw to remove. Make note of the depth that the old one was at, because on some engines, you can press in too far if it doesn't have a shoulder to stop it from going in too far.
